Howard Hodgkin's Interior With Figure (signed), a lithograph from 1966, has an estimated value of £1050 to £1550. This artwork has been sold 10 times at auction since its initial sale in 2008, with a limited edition size of 75. In the past five-year period, the hammer price ranges from £320 in May 2025 to £1200 in September 2025. In the last 12-months, the average selling price was £780, with a total sales volume of 4.
